Matteo Fedele is a 33-year-old football player who plays as a midfielder for Chindia Targoviste, born on July 20, 1992, who is right-footed. Matteo Fedele's career has also included time at CF Chindia Târgovişte, Birkirkara, Hamrun Spartans, Universitatea Craiova, Valenciennes B, Valenciennes, Cesena, Foggia, Carpi, Bari, Grasshopper, Sion, and Sion II.

On the international stage, Matteo Fedele has represented Switzerland U21.

Throughout their career, Matteo Fedele has won 3 titles: FA Trophy (2022/2023) with Birkirkara and Cupa României (2020/2021) and Supercupa (2021/2022) with Universitatea Craiova.
